The official guide to this superb National Trail, published in conjunction with Walk Unlimited.

Whether you're an experienced long-distance walker or a weekend stroller, this is the only companion you need. The South Downs Way runs for 100 miles (160 km) over the chalk downland of Sussex and Hampshire, from Eastbourne to Winchester.

One of only two National Trails that can be used not only by walkers but also by cyclists and horse-riders for its entire length, this is the complete official guide to walking, cycling or riding the well-loved and popular South Downs.

Über den Autor
Paul Millmore was a conservationsit and For more than 30 years he was involved with the conservation of the special landscape of the South Downs, and successfully campaigned, with many others, for the whole area to be made a National Park.
